Candidate profile

In this role, you will lead the design and delivery of complex application and cloud transformation solutions that enable clients to modernise their technology landscape and achieve strategic business goals. You will work closely with stakeholders, delivery teams, and clients to define architecture strategies, validate requirements, and create scalable, secure, and cost-effective solutions aligned to business needs.



You will also play an important role in supporting business growth by contributing to bids and proposals, helping shape compelling technical solutions that align with client requirements and strategic objectives. Working collaboratively across multidisciplinary teams, you will influence decision-making, guide governance activities, and ensure successful delivery outcomes across both agile and traditional delivery environments.



Key responsibilities



• Deliver scalable application and cloud architecture solutions

• Lead technical design strategy and governance decisions

• Engage with clients, stakeholders, and delivery teams

• Analyse business requirements, risks, and solution options

• Drive transformation programmes using innovative technologies

• Coordinate technical bid responses and solution proposals

• Advise on cost modelling, risk management, and delivery planning

• Maintain alignment with security, compliance, and governance standards

Required qualifications to be successful in this role

To succeed in this role, you should have strong experience in solution and application architecture, with the ability to lead complex transformation initiatives and contribute to successful bid activities. You will bring excellent communication and stakeholder management skills, alongside broad technical expertise across cloud and enterprise architecture environments. Experience working within structured delivery environments and collaborating across cross-functional teams will be key to success.



Essential qualifications



• Proven experience in application and solution architecture

• Strong expertise in cloud architecture and design across multiple cloud providers

• Experience with technical governance, risk analysis, and cost estimation

• Strong understanding of agile and waterfall delivery methodologies

• Proven ability to support and contribute to technical bid responses

•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ills

• Ability to design scalable, secure, and business-aligned technical solutions

• Experience working collaboratively across multidisciplinary teams

• Knowledge of technical transformation and cloud migration programmes

• TOGAF certification or equivalent architectural training is desirable
